An initial coin offering (ICO) is the creation and sell of digital tokens on a blockchain– distributed public ledger. It is a tool for raising capital from the public to support a project, start-up or business. It is the equivalent of initial public offering (IPO), a private company selling shareholding to the public. Nov 21, 2019 · How do IPO and ICO differ? The distinction between initial public offerings and initial coin offerings can be like night and day. Not only can the businesses which embark on such fundraising drives be at dramatically different points in their life cycle, but the protections offered to investors can vary differently too.

7. Liquidity. The near-instant liquidity supplied by an ICO is very attractive from a founder’s perspective. The ICO system bypasses the numerous legal and administrative obstacles which might require a company to prepare for years in advance before they’re able to reach out for public funding. Launching an IPO is a complex process involving a plethora of governmental regulatory agencies including the SEC and the IRS. While the terms ICO and IPO may sound similar, they are actually quite different. To hold an ICO, companies frequently need to simply create a whitepaper and set up a website with purchase information.
